Abstract

UMKM as drivers of the populist economy which are the backbone of the Indonesian economy receive special attention from the government to remain protected in order to survive in the midst of the Covid-19 storm. As a result of the prolonged Covid-19 pandemic, companies have suffered losses but many companies are also able to survive by utilizing technology information, especially the use of websites to increase branding and sales of their products/services. The method used in community service activities is to provide E-Marketing training to UMKM actors, most of whom still market their products in the traditional way. Activities in the implementation of community service include: providing counseling as well as training on how to increase sales turnover using digital strategies because currently the community and most consumers of UMKM actors must limit themselves not to interact much with other people. As a result of service activities, participants have an understanding of strategies to survive during a pandemic by utilizing e-marketing such as the introduction of Facebook & Instagram ads and marketplaces

Abstract

The most important part of financial management is cash management. Cash is one of the most liquid financial assets because it is used for the company's operational activities such as paying the company's obligations. Holding this Community Service aims to provide training to the non-profit institution IPNU IPPNU Kwayangan Village on the basics of accounting and making financial statements, as well as managing cash statements properly and correctly. With this training, it is hoped that IPNU IPPNU Kwayangan Village members, especially cash managers, can better understand making financial statements and cash management due to this service. The method used in this service is delivering material directly to the IPNU IPPNU management of Kwayangan Village. The material we bring about making structured records according to accounting rules can be easily understood. As well as guiding the management and participants of IPNU IPPNU until it can succeed in its implementation. The result of the dedication obtained by the participants was an increase in knowledge and adequate insight into cash management. In providing guidance, it is carried out optimally, and structured to separate cash receipt journals and cash expenditure journals neatly and professionally.

Abstract

This community service activity was carried out with the main background so that the people of Sirnagalih village, Cianjur district, could massively reduce the school dropout rate with the Smart and Active Barudak program. Thus, this service activity aims to increase parents' awareness and children's interest in going to school. The service method is carried out by providing counseling and providing training in collaboration with the community work team in Sirnagalih village. In general, the activity went well. The participation and enthusiasm of the participants in this activity could be seen from the active discussions. The impact of this activity can increase parental awareness and children's interest in going to school so that the school dropout rate can be reduced and decrease drastically.

Abstract

This community service activity addresses the critical issue of waste management in Werdi Village, where improper waste disposal has led to environmental and health concerns. The project implemented waste sorting signboards as an educational tool to promote better waste management practices among residents. The methodology involved a community survey to assess baseline knowledge, strategic placement of signboards at public locations, and post-implementation surveys to measure changes in awareness and behavior. Results from the post-implementation survey indicated a significant increase in community awareness regarding waste sorting and disposal. The signboards effectively communicated the importance of waste reduction, reuse, and recycling. Furthermore, observable improvements in waste management practices were noted, with more residents actively participating in waste sorting activities. The implementation of waste sorting signboards has proven to be a cost-effective and sustainable approach to enhance community awareness and promote responsible waste management. This initiative can serve as a model for other rural communities facing similar challenges, highlighting the importance of targeted educational interventions in fostering environmental stewardship
